thank you for clarifying. ive read all the guides and forum posts, including the ones by other players. what i think would be better is if maybe the marine force could have 110% of the planet capacity, something like that. atm its extremely unethical to waste that many turns trying to RAID a planet. to conquer i could understand, but that would take even more turns.

I've tested and retested and 105% is the maximum we can allow, otherwise planets would be too easily conquered / raided, sorry.
I know it's a cost to raid / conquer, but you have to remember that the owner invested a lot of time and resources in the planet also.

It's best to wait and scan to see if the planet has a good amount of goods on it before attempting raids / conquers otherwise you may very well end up at a loss...

one other thing
at the moment, a planet can be used to desposit segments, (this goes mainly for the wars server) because even if the planet is conquered, no segments are destroyed, and it can be conquered back without loss of segs. this really reduces PVP. who will attack a well defended player if they have basically no segments? this also gives them the oppurtunity to attack someone with a lot of segs without fear of losing more than they gain on a counter.

my suggestions: (one or the other i dont think both are necessary)

have a limit of what % of their segs a player can deposit into their total number of planets.

each time a planet is raided, have the attacker gain 5% of segs while destroying another 10%. i agree with this one more. planets will make this server move too fast unless there is setback. this will do that more i think. there are an equal number of ways to defend a planet as there are yourself from a full assault, the losses should be the same. perhaps you could even have more options: raid planet - receieve a % of the colonists as slaves, credits, and minerals on the planet. regular (although it would be more like board) - recieve a portion of the segments on the planet.

well you lose 20% of the population cap when you conquered a planet wich is a pretty big seg loss on a planet even on a 10 tril planet its 2mil segs or something.

atm when you attack some 1 1/3 of the segs are captured 2/3 are destroyed.

think there 2 problems on wars atm there are no credit encounters and with the change 2 the stash limit every 1 is starving for cash and every 1 is starving for segs.

the cash problem can be solved by building a planet and make it grow big the problem is you need segs and alot of segs.
atm the best way 2 get them is to grind missions.

now wars was made to be slow but atm its starting to grind to a total stop and turn into a pve server.

maby rediong the encounter rewards and make blackholes spawn as normal might solve the problems atm ifs your lucky you will find 1 BH a month.
